Moody Scholarships
Institutional scholarships are awarded annually, up to $3,000 per academic year, based on a combination of need and merit. To receive these scholarships, you must enroll in at least six credit hours per semester in a degree-seeking program, and you must meet our standards of Satisfactory Academic Progress.
- Need is determined from your completion of the FAFSA (Free Application for Federal Student Aid).
- Merit is determined by your academic history, references, ministry involvement, and ministry intent upon graduation.
- NOTE: Certificate and non-degree students are ineligible.
Application Process
1. Complete the FAFSA (US students only).
All scholarship applicants must complete the FAFSA (at studentaid.gov) by May 1. International students are exempt from this requirement.
2. Submit Moody Institutional Scholarship Application.
Fill out the Institutional Scholarship Application located at my.moody.edu under "Financial Aid." Please contact studentfinancialservices@moody.edu for more information, questions, and deadlines.
